About This Book

A series of short lyrical rhymes paired with illustrations presents delicate vignettes of childhood life: garden games, animals, tea parties, family outings, and seasonal play. The verses range from lullaby-like songs to playful couplets and little narratives that observe manners, small celebrations, and imaginative journeys. Organized as independent pieces, the work emphasizes pastoral charm, domestic routine, and gentle moral or whimsical observations, building an overall mood of affectionate simplicity and nostalgic attention to everyday details aimed at young readers.

Kate Greenaway

Kate Greenaway was a prominent English illustrator and author, celebrated for her charming children's books and distinctive artistic style. Born in the 19th century, she gained recognition for her beautifully illustrated works that often featured themes of nature and childhood. Among her notable titles are "A Apple Pie," which showcases her playful approach to storytelling, and "Language of Flowers," where she combines art with the symbolism of flowers. Greenaway's illustrations are characterized by their delicate lines and pastel colors, making her a beloved figure in children's literature and a significant contributor to the genre.
